The Hexadecimal Color #FA891E is a contrast shade of Dark Orange. #FA891E RGB value is rgb(250, 137, 30). RGB Color Model of #FA891E consists of 98% red, 53% green and 11% blue. HSL color Mode of #FA891E has 29°(degrees) Hue, 96% Saturation and 55% Lightness. #FA891E color has an wavelength of 601.74074n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#FA891E is #FF9933.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#FA891E is #F82. The Closest Color to #FA891E is #FF8C00. Official Name of #FA891E Hex Code is West Side.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#FA891E is 0 Cyan 45 Magenta 88 Yellow 2 Black and #FA891E CMY is 0, 45, 88.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#FA891E is hsl(29,96,55,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(29, 88, 98).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#FA891E is 48.61, 38.31, 6.06.
Hex8 Value of #FA891E is #FA891EFF. Decimal Value of #FA891E is 16419102 and Octal Value of #FA891E is 76504436. Binary Value of #FA891E is 11111010, 10001001, 11110 and Android of #FA891E is 4294609182 / 0xfffa891e.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#FA891E is 0.523, 0.412, 0.412 and YIQ Color Space of #FA891E is 158.589, 101.7158, -9.3989.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#FA891E is 51.1, 30.87, 6.63.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#FA891E is 68.25, 36.71, 68.9.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#FA891E is 68.25, 93.42, 61.37.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#FA891E is 68.25, 78.07, 61.95. Hunter Lab variable of #FA891E is 61.9, 31.87, 37.52.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#FA891E

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
